Hi DB... oops I meant Horizonhills. In my view, any price at RM1.15 mil and below for a East Ledang's semi-d in Phase 1 is considered Fire Sale price. There's no straight answer for HH as there are different precinct, sizes, facing etc to consider.

My view on HH is that presently, it is the one and only, best lifestyle living, gated & guarded community with great view and security in the whole of Johor which is nearest to Sg via 2nd link. Other than that, it is presently accessible via a relatively new Taman(Bukit Indah) and thus the feel good factor of the surrounding environment and amenities(Jusco, Tesco etc) as compared to all the older Johor including JB city. At present as Nusajaya is still not developed, many have the mindset of buying a landed property in Johor with great lifestyle living as priority, near to already existing amenities, with price appreciation(investment) as bonus. Thus if they were to buy East Ledang, they would lose the 'lifestyle living with great view' component for around the same amount of money paid. Since there are uncertainties about developments in Malaysia, why not make their money well spent and thus HH is their choice at present.

To me, investing in East Ledang is investing in its 'future' potential in terms of Location. It is right beside Iskandar Financial District in Medini and also the very successful Educity. My view of 'right beside' means within walking distance, a mere 5 mins drive away will be a totally different world. If not, I would have bought in Gelang Patah :biggrin: Temasek did their due diligence on the whole of Iskandar Region and chose to place their money to develop the whole cluster 'right beside' Iskandar Financial District in Medini too, they definitely didn't just tikam tikam or 'tiam yiu tiam peng peng' and happened to point at Medini on the map :biggrin: On the map, East Ledang is on the left of Iskandar Financial District in Medini and Temasek's developments(including terraces, semi-ds and bungalows) are on the right. Investing in this location, I won't be worried of the future newer, grander, safer, nicer land-scape, cheaper etc etc new gated communities springing up in Gelang Patah or any areas even nearer to 2nd link being competitors to East Ledang. Unless IRDA is so successful on Iskandar Financial District in Medini that they decide to build another Financial District nearer to 2nd link call Medini2 or Menini :wink:, but even if that happens, I'll still have plenty of time to sell my units will big profit since the Iskandar Financial District in Medini is already so successful and thus a highly sought after Location.

Hi checkers,

Traveling by causeway one is so much cheaper.. The best time during weekdays to enter from causeway is 9-11:30am.. 1:30 to 4pm.. The best time to return to Singapore is before 4pm.. I just came back from JB via second link.. I guess if travelled by 2nd link during weekday non peak hour, there will very little traffic..and the custom officers in Singapore will be so free that 4-5 officers might attend to you and check your car thoroughly..

They build from outside, mine at inner rows are the slowest, 15% (ie 35% cumulative) payment has been called for but dono why the land is still encumbered as in UEM's banker have not released title to developer. Sneaked into construction site over the weekend, brickwall is partially up.
The picture makes the place looks congested but actually it is quite well spaced.

I found out they use solid bricks on the outer walls, but walls within the house use a different kind of brick... the bigger blocks with 6 holes. Not particularly pleased looking at the way the workers lay the bricks, my dad's workmanship would have been much better than these Indo workers. But looking at those with walls finished ones they look nice. They do use some metal edges stuff in finishing the corners. According to my dad the outer walls have double-layer bricks, i could not quite understand but he seems to know better as this is his trade.
